Newark Town Centre Races are returning to Newark

On 28 July Newark Town centre will once again resonate with the sounds of wheels on tarmac as the elite of British cycling slug it out to determine who will be crowned champion. Following on from the hugely popular event last year, once again the finale of the British Cycling National Circuit Series will use the historic Royal Market as the backdrop for the final races of the season. Last year we saw a massive influx of visitors to the town, with the businesses who supported the event showing increased footfall through the evening.

Five Newark and Sherwood green spaces earn prestigious Green Flag Award

Newark and Sherwood is home to many fantastic open spaces and parks for residents to enjoy, and the District Council is pleased to announce that it has increased the number of internationally recognised parks within the district, with five local green spaces and parks recognised with the prestigious Green Flag Award.

District Council committed to listening to tenants

4.4 million homes* across the UK are occupied by social housing tenants, including 5531 managed by Newark and Sherwood District Council. The District Council has publicly committed to ensuring that its tenants' safety and satisfaction remains its top priority as it launches its new Tenant Engagement Strategy.
